Stein Club Executive Committee Letter to Marion Barry

Dear Councilmember Barry,

 

Members of the Gertrude Stein Democratic Club have expressed outrage and disappointed in your attendance and comments at the anti-marriage equality rally at Freedom Plaza on Tuesday April 28th, 2009. Tuesday’s rally was not simply a rally in opposition to marriage equality in the District of Columbia, but it was a rally demonizing members of the LGBT community as the moral downfall for America. While we are strongly disappointed with your decision to flip flop on your endorsement statement to the Stein Club in June of 2008, that if a marriage equality bill was presented to the council that you would vote for it, we are outraged that you as a former champion for civil rights and friend of our community would stand side by side with those that speak hate, bigotry, and intolerance.

 

We cannot understand why you would stand in support of members of the LGBT community, Stein Club members who endorsed you, being compared to “pedophiles and thieves”, after having established a clear and consistent record of being supportive of LGBT issues. These statements went beyond anti-gay rhetoric and crossed over into total bigotry.

 

While your political career was born in the crucible of America's civil rights struggles, Tuesday you choice to side with the forces of bigotry and intolerance, and that is something that the members of the Gertrude Stein Democratic Club cannot, and will not tolerate from any elected official we endorse or support. 

 

Members of The Gertrude Stein Democratic Club have consistently supported you since the club was established in 1976 and Tuesday April 28th will go down as a sad day in the club’s history because we had to renounce our support for one of our most beloved local Democratic elected officials.

 

The executive committee of the Gertrude Stein Democratic Club requests a meeting with you to discuss your comments and your presence at Tuesday’s rally and as the LGBT caucus of the DC Democratic Party withdraws our support until such time that you publicly disassociate yourself with the statements made at Tuesday’s rally and issue a formal apology to the Stein Club and the DC LGBT community.

 

We cannot question your decision to not support marriage equality, but we cannot and will not support you, or any other DC elected official, that is willing to use our community’s fight for equality as a divisive political game.

 

The Members of the Gertrude Stein Executive Committee
